TLDR : Answer Summary
You can renew your retirement visa at the local immigration office in Phetchabun as long as it serves your official residence. It's not necessary to return to the original office in Chiang Mai where it was issued.

You don't have to do at the "original" office that issued your previous extension. But you have to apply for your extension at the office that serves your primary address of residence.
